TO CLEAN:
To clean the bedguard, wipe the surface with a damp sponge, mild detergent, and cold water. Lay flat to
dry.
NEVER use the bedrail with the end of the legs removed. All parts must be used and correctly assembled.
To fold the bedrail side down, grasp the ends of the bedrail and use your fingers to press the buttons on both hinges; rotate the bedrail down
until it locks in the folded position. To raise the bedrail side, press the buttons on the hinges and rotate upwards. The hinge locks will engage
automatically, but always check they are secure (Figure N).
USE:
Place the assembled bedguard on to the bed frame (mattress base). Adjust the length of the legs so that the side, when in the locked (upright)
position, touches the side of the mattress, with the legs fitting snugly against the other side of the mattress. For smaller mattress sizes, you
may need to move the plastic leg supports to allow for the full range of adjustment
If the mattress base is level with the side of the bed, the fitted bedguard should look like this:
If the mattress base is below the sides of the bed, you will need to adjust the legs to allow the assembled bedrail to fit between the bed
sides. The fitted bedguard should look like this:
